Three Indians arrested transporting Glyphosate by boat

Sri Lanka Navy personnel arrested three Indian nationals attempting to smuggle in a banned Weedicide-Ammonium Salt of Glyphosate on a boat in the seas off Kudiramalai.

During a special operation carried out on information received, naval personnel attached to the North-Central Naval Command arrested three Indian nationals attempting to smuggle in a consignment of banned chemical in the seas 33 nautical miles west of Kudiramalai.

The arrested men were found with 1,125 kilogrammes of the Ammonium salt of glyphosate in their possession. “The suspects along with the banned consignment and their dhow were handed over to the Talaimannar Police for legal action,” Navy sources said.
